> > Just a thought...are sets (or other Collection types) something that we
> > use often enough that they would deserve to be in the core language?  I
> > know I've used hashes as no-repeats-allowed sets many times, so clearly
> > they are commonly useful.  On the other hand, since this can be done,
> > maybe there is no need to implement a new core feature for them.
> >
> > I suspect the answer is "no, we don't need them" but I just thought I'd
> > ask; I'm curious about the design reasons either way.
> 
> Personally, I'd love to see something like the whole Smalltalk
> Collection hierarchy available complete with Bags, Sets, Dictionaries,
> OrderedCollections and the whole deal. I note, for instance that
> Christian Lemburg has implemented Set::Object, and it's substantially
> faster than a hash based implementation for insertion, and marginally
> faster for lookup. See
> http://search.cpan.org/author/JLLEROY/Set-Object-1.02/Object.pm#PERFORMANCE
> for Christian's numbers. I would hope that we could see other
> performance gains for other Collection classes. 

Well, to generalize the notion of "array" and "hash" wouldn't be that
difficult.  Change them, respectively, to "ordered" and "unordered".

I wonder if @things should have a more general interface than
numerical indices.  I've wanted linked lists in perl, and every time I
do a splice on an array I cringe for speed reasons.
